The Man with the Compound Eyes.

Wu Ming-Yi · Fiction · 2011

"The Man with the Compound Eyes" by Wu Ming-Yi is a riveting novel that intertwines the lives of its characters in the face of an environmental catastrophe. With the backdrop of a fictional island made of trash in the Pacific Ocean, the narrative explores themes of loss, connection, and the profound impact of human actions on the natural world. Through the eyes of its central characters, including a Taiwanese woman and a young man from the trash island, the novel not only offers a poignant reflection on the significance of environmental preservation but also delves into the resilience of human spirit and nature's indomitable will to survive. Wu Ming-Yi masterfully crafts a story that is not only an engaging read but also serves as a stark reminder of the ecological challenges facing our planet.
